When a medical crisis strikes, families are often caught between urgent decisions and overwhelming emotions. For one Franklin Lakes family, the reality of their father’s sudden hospitalization left them asking a single question: “Who can we call for help, right now?” The answer came through 24-hour home care, where Live Easy Home Care provided not just immediate relief but also stability and reassurance in the days that followed.

A Crisis That Couldn’t Wait
A family had been managing fine until one late evening when their father, aged 82, suffered a fall that led to a fractured hip. After surgery, the hospital advised discharge within a few days, but the family quickly realized they were unprepared. His mobility was severely limited, he required medication management, and nighttime supervision was essential to prevent another incident.
Hospitals often encourage faster discharges to reduce costs and free up beds. Yet, the need for care doesn’t end when a patient leaves the hospital. In fact, the risk of rehospitalization is highest within the first 30 days after discharge. They knew they couldn’t manage this alone and turned to professional senior care for urgent support.
Why 24-Hour Support Was Essential
Round-the-clock care isn’t just about having someone present; it’s about having the right support at the right time. With the father needing help repositioning at night, assistance getting in and out of bed, and constant medication reminders, family members were already stretched to exhaustion.
Live Easy Home Care immediately assigned caregivers who rotated shifts to provide awake, alert supervision. This type of 24-hour in-home support reduces the likelihood of falls, medication errors, and nighttime confusion, which are among the most common causes of readmission for seniors after hospitalization.
A Care Plan Built for Urgency
The family appreciated how quickly a structured plan was put in place. Within hours, a team was scheduled, supplies were coordinated, and communication lines were established. Caregivers assisted with:
- Personal care such as bathing, dressing, and grooming
- Mobility support, including transfers from bed to chair
- Meal preparation and hydration reminders
- Light housekeeping to maintain a safe environment
- Emotional companionship to ease stress during recovery
These services allowed the family to step back from constant worry and focus on their father’s emotional healing while trained caregivers managed the daily demands of recovery.

The Role of Companionship in Recovery
While medical stability is essential, recovery also requires social connection and reassurance. Loneliness and anxiety can slow healing, especially in older adults. Live Easy’s caregivers not only managed practical tasks but also spent time engaging with the father in conversation, reading with him, and encouraging light activities appropriate for his condition.
This form of senior care services helps seniors maintain cognitive health and emotional balance, both of which are critical for long-term outcomes.
